Transaction 4bcfe3e7b5d0e115dcaac29ce66bf9354231199d84b424684d5dc598fc2082f2
1 Input
1 Outputs
- 4bcfe3e7b5d0e115dcaac29ce66bf9354231199d84b424684d5dc598fc2082f2:0
value 115450000
address 37QiCSuY1vCgYg2Wq7SVLuhhechszsiu2c